The 2 Tests That Establish Your son or daughter's Future
In terms of personal faculty admissions, you will find specifically two IQ assessments that make any difference:
The WPPSI-IV (Wechsler Preschool and first Scale of Intelligence – Fourth Edition) for ages 4 many years to 7 several years, seven months.
The WISC-V (Wechsler Intelligence Scale for youngsters – Fifth Version) for ages six years to 16 many years, 11 months.

Here's what most parents don't comprehend: These tests don't just evaluate intelligence. They offer an extensive cognitive profile that reveals your child's special strengths and Understanding design.
The WPPSI-IV measures five significant spots that expose your child's cognitive strengths: verbal comprehension exhibits how nicely they comprehend and use language, Visible spatial talents exhibit their expertise for examining Visible information and facts and solving spatial difficulties, fluid reasoning reveals their reasonable contemplating competencies, working memory suggests their potential to hold and manipulate information mentally, and processing velocity measures how quickly they might finish mental tasks properly.
The WISC-V addresses equivalent floor but with age-ideal complexity, analyzing verbal comprehension for language skills and verbal reasoning, Visible spatial processing and visual-motor coordination, fluid reasoning for abstract thinking and dilemma-resolving, Doing work memory for interest and focus, and processing speed for psychological efficiency.
